26 Aug 2008 4:45 How to plot seveal S11 traces together in HFSS version 10? |
|
|
|
| I carry out a parametic study. I need to compare the results in different simulations. How to plot together in HFSS instead of using MATLAB. Thank you

Traces can be copied and pasted in different plots. You can also go into the plot menus and choose to plot more thn the current (nominal) variation and thus end up with multiple plots on the same chart.
look behind the family tab in the plot set up.
On line help probably will have more detailed instructions. Knowing that it is possible makes it easier to figure out how to make it happen.
